随着信息化时代的到来,数据的重要性越来越凸显。然而,为了更好地管理数据,普通的文件夹已经无法满足我们的需求。这时候,数据库软件的出现成为了一种不可或缺的工具。那么,数据库软件究竟是什么呢?
从技术角度来看,数据库软件是基于计算机实现数据管理的工具。它可以方便地存储、管理、查询和更新大量数据。而这些数据可能包括各种类型的信息,如文本、数字、图像、音频等等。在这个方面,数据库软件的核心任务就是允许用户通过各种方式对存储在其中的数据进行管理和维护。
除此之外,从应用角度来看,数据库软件还有其他的重要功能。例如,当企业需要管理海量的客户信息或者商品信息时,数据库软件可以提供非常高效的数据库处理能力,以满足用户的需求;当学者需要查找大量的书籍或论文时,数据库软件可以让用户方便地查询并快速找到所需的文献;当医生需要匹配某一病人的药物信息和病案历史时,数据库软件也可以提供必要的数据支持;甚至在社交媒体方面,数据库软件也负责管理用户的账户信息和交互数据,让社交平台迅速有效地处理海量帖子和信息。
除此之外,还有一些其他的角度可以来看待数据库软件。例如,从技术框架方面来看,我们可以根据软件的结构和设计来考虑数据库软件的类型,如关系型数据库、文档数据库、键值数据库等等。又或者,从短期与长期支持方面来考虑数据库软件,我们可以把数据库软件分为开源和商业两类。其中开源数据库常见的如MySQL和MongoDB,商业数据库优化程度更高,如Oracle和Microsoft SQL Server。
在实际应用中,不同的数据库软件往往具有不同的特点和优缺点。例如,关系型数据库通常适用于较为固定的数据模型,而非关系型数据库则更灵活适应动态的数据结构;商业数据库相较于开源数据库来说更具扩展性,但鉴于成本因素,开源数据库更为普遍。
在实际应用中,如何选择数据库软件具体根据用户的需求来决定。如果公司需要处理海量的数据并保证数据的高效性,则可以选择商业数据库;如果需要更灵活的数据有机构,可以考虑使用开源数据库。当然,为了满足具体的需求,还需要考虑其他方面的因素,如数据的安全、扩展性,以及可靠性和稳定性等等。